₹ 2,790₹ 2,232 Incl. of tax- Aero + Box Frame: Combines solid hitting feel and quick swing.
- Control Support Cap: The control support cap provides an 88% wider flat surface compared with an ordinary racquet for easier gripping, fast follow-through and the sharpest manoeuvrability.
- Isometric: The Isometric design increases the sweet spot by 7% as compared to a conventional round frame, a square-shaped Isometric racquet generates a larger sweet spot by optimizing the intersection of the main and cross strings. Isometric delivers greater control without sacrificing power.
- New Built-In T-Joint: The lightweight T-Joint increases stability of the shuttle on the strings, maximizing power and control.
